Consumerism inspired brilliant photographs
Consumerism inspired brilliant photographs
Chris Jordan makes beautiful photographs he hopes will disgust you. His work takes reports of large-scale waste and consumption out of the realm of statistics and places them squarely in front of our faces.
I found these photographs so unnerving that I thought this gotta make it to the blog for everyone.
His work is on display through July 31st at the Von Lintel Gallery in New York City. But you can read an interview to understand his philosophy and catch a glimpse of his work.
